Beyond Access: What the NITI Aayog Report Reveals About the Future of Schooling in India

In his analysis of the NITI Aayog report, "School Education System in India," Sharique Mashhadi (Director at Dream a Dream) argues that India has conquered the historical challenge of basic school access, but now faces a deeper crisis of educational quality and meaning. Beneath the optimism of enrollment data lies an over-prioritization of standardization that risks making marginalized children pedagogically invisible. To build a truly democratic future, India’s schooling system must pivot from sterile performance metrics toward emotional resilience, dignity, and human connection.
